  • Patent number: 10774783
    Abstract: A liquid piston Stirling engine electrical generator, the generator being a linearly reciprocating electrical generator that is powered by a Stirling engine having a liquid piston that is displaced by the cyclic contraction and expansion of a gas resulting from increases and decreases in temperature. The liquid piston and dynamic components of the linear generator are retained within a U-shaped tube or chamber, the tube being oriented in use to consist of a two upwardly extending, first and second vertical segments joining a horizontal segment. A liquid, such as oil or hydraulic fluid, is present in sufficient quantity to fill the horizontal segment and extend upward into the vertical segments.

  • Publication number: 20060023600
    Abstract: A method and apparatus for preventing copying of data from optical disks. A locus on optical disk is initially read to produce a signal and is then re-read by a reader to produce a second signal. The signal detected upon re-reading is different from the signal that is detected upon initial sampling. A method and apparatus for controlling access to an optical disk, such as an optically readable disk. Light sensitive or other materials that are adapted to change state and affect reading of an optical disk are used to control access to data that may be stored on optical disk and/or to control use of the optical disk.
